Using small incisions and specialized instruments, MISS reduces muscle damage, blood loss, and recovery time. Ideal for discectomies, laminectomies, and some fusions.
Fusing two or more vertebrae to eliminate painful motion. Used for instability, severe degeneration, or after disc removal.
Alternative to fusion for select patients, preserving motion at the treated level. Most commonly performed in the cervical spine.
For scoliosis, kyphosis, and revision surgeries requiring advanced techniques to restore spinal balance.
